JNK inhibition occludes TGF-β1– and FGF-2–induced decreases in cell surface–associated KS in the activated corneal stromal keratocytes. Corneal stromal keratocytes, isolated from rabbit corneas, were cultured in DMEM/F12 without FBS (SFM). After pretreating with or without SP600125 for 3 hours in the SFM, the keratocytes were activated by supplementing the medium in the culture dishes with: (A) 40 ng/mL FGF-2 and 5 μg /mL HS; or (B) 2 ng/mL of TGF-β1. After 60 hours of incubation, cells were analyzed by double fluorescence staining using mouse anti-KS antibody or anti-p-c-Jun antibody followed by Alexa Fluor 488 anti-mouse IgG antibodies and Alexa Fluor 546 phalloidin.
